Asian Stocks Inch Higher at the Start of Fed Week: Markets Wrap
NeutralFinancial Markets

- Asian stocks experienced a slight increase on Monday as traders braced for a week filled with significant central bank decisions, particularly from the Federal Reserve, while also evaluating the overall risk asset outlook as the new year approaches.
- This uptick in Asian markets reflects a cautious optimism among investors, who are closely monitoring the Federal Reserve's monetary policy direction, especially in light of expectations for potential interest rate cuts that could influence market dynamics.
- The broader market sentiment is shaped by rising global equities and a weakening U.S. dollar, as investors anticipate favorable monetary conditions, indicating a shift in confidence that could impact various sectors and asset classes.
